Lakewood Colorado Motion and Affidavit to Open Adopt File by Sibling or Half-Sibling of an Adopted is a legal process available to individuals seeking access to their sibling's or half-sibling's adoption records in Lakewood, Colorado. This motion enables siblings to request the opening of sealed adoption records in order to gather important information about their family history, medical background, and potential connection with their biological relatives. By filing a Lakewood Colorado Motion and Affidavit to Open Adopt File, siblings or half-siblings can pursue their right to obtain essential information that may have been restricted due to the adoption process. This legal document serves as a formal request to the court, acknowledging the sibling's legitimate interest and outlining their reasons for seeking access to the adopted's records. The determination of eligibility to open adoptive files depends on various factors, including state laws, previous court decisions, and the circumstances of the adoption. It's important to note that there may be different types of Lakewood Colorado Motion and Affidavit to Open Adopt File by Sibling or Half-Sibling, depending on the specific circumstances. For example: 1. Full Sibling Motion: This type of motion is filed by a sibling who shares both biological parents with the adopted. They are seeking access to adoption records in order to establish a connection with their sibling and potentially reunite with their birth family. 2. Half-Sibling Motion: This motion is filed by an individual who shares only one biological parent with the adopted. It allows them to request opening the adopted's sealed records to understand their family heritage, medical history, and possibly establish a relationship with the adopted's other biological relatives. The content of a Lakewood Colorado Motion and Affidavit to Open Adopt File by Sibling or Half-Sibling typically includes the following information: 1. Personal details: Full name, address, contact information, and relationship to the adopted. 2. Background information: A brief description of the sibling relationship and the reasons for seeking access to the adoption records. 3. Legal grounds: Explanation of the applicable state laws and previous court decisions that support the sibling's right to access the adoptive files. 4. Justification: Detailed arguments emphasizing the importance of obtaining information crucial for the sibling's well-being, family health history, and sense of identity. 5. Privacy concerns: Acknowledgment of the sensitive nature of adoption records while maintaining the sibling's rights and interests. 6. Signature and notarization: The motion must be signed and notarized to ensure authenticity and adherence to legal requirements.
